summaryrefslogtreecommitdiff
path: root/arch/powerpc/platforms/pseries/iommu.c
AgeCommit message (Expand)AuthorFilesLines
2015-07-13powerpc/iommu: Cleanup setting of DMA base/offsetBenjamin Herrenschmidt1-2/+1
2015-06-11powerpc/spapr: vfio: Switch from iommu_table to new iommu_table_groupAlexey Kardashevskiy1-3/+24
2015-06-11powerpc/spapr: vfio: Replace iommu_table with iommu_table_groupAlexey Kardashevskiy1-34/+73
2015-06-11powerpc/iommu: Move tce_xxx callbacks from ppc_md to iommu_tableAlexey Kardashevskiy1-15/+19
2015-06-11powerpc/iommu: Put IOMMU group explicitlyAlexey Kardashevskiy1-1/+15
2015-06-11powerpc/iommu/powernv: Get rid of set_iommu_table_base_and_groupAlexey Kardashevskiy1-7/+8
2015-04-11powerpc/pseries: Move controller ops from ppc_md to controller_opsDaniel Axtens1-4/+5
2015-03-04powerpc/iommu: Remove IOMMU device references via bus notifierNishanth Aravamudan1-0/+2
2014-12-12Merge tag 'powerpc-3.19-1' of git://git.kernel.org/pub/scm/linux/kernel/git/m...Linus Torvalds1-6/+5
2014-11-25of/reconfig: Always use the same structure for notifiersGrant Likely1-2/+3
2014-11-10powerpc/pseries: delete unneeded test before of_node_putJulia Lawall1-2/+1
2014-11-03powerpc: Replace __get_cpu_var usesChristoph Lameter1-4/+4
2014-10-15powerpc/pseries: Use dump_stack instead of show_stackAnton Blanchard1-6/+5
2014-10-03powerpc/iommu/ddw: Fix endiannessAlexey Kardashevskiy1-23/+28
2014-08-13powerpc/pseries: Avoid deadlock on removing ddwGavin Shan1-6/+14
2014-01-15Revert "pseries/iommu: Remove DDW on kexec"Nishanth Aravamudan1-49/+14
2014-01-15Revert "powerpc/pseries/iommu: remove default window before attempting DDW ma...Nishanth Aravamudan1-69/+17
2013-12-30powerpc/iommu: Add it_page_shift field to determine iommu page sizeAlistair Popple1-4/+6
2013-12-30powerpc/iommu: Update constant names to reflect their hardcoded page sizeAlistair Popple1-4/+4
2013-12-05PPC: POWERNV: move iommu_add_device earlierAlexey Kardashevskiy1-3/+5
2013-10-30powerpc/pseries: Fix endian issues in pseries iommu codeAnton Blanchard1-29/+30
2013-08-27pseries: Move plpar_wrapper.h to powerpc common include/asm location.Deepthi Dharwar1-2/+1
2013-08-14powerpc: of_parse_dma_window should take a __be32 *dma_windowAnton Blanchard1-4/+4
2013-06-20powerpc/vfio: Enable on pSeries platformAlexey Kardashevskiy1-0/+4
2013-04-18powerpc/pseries: close DDW race between functions of adapterNishanth Aravamudan1-0/+26
2013-02-08pseries/iommu: Remove DDW on kexecNishanth Aravamudan1-38/+50
2013-02-08pseries/iommu: Restore_default_window does not use liobn parameterNishanth Aravamudan1-2/+2
2013-01-29pseries/iommu: Ensure TCEs are cleared with non-huge DDWNishanth Aravamudan1-10/+1
2013-01-29pseries/iommu: Fix iteration in DDW TCE clearrangeNishanth Aravamudan1-0/+1
2012-11-15powerpc+of: Rename the drivers/of prom_* functions to of_*Nathan Fontenot1-2/+2
2012-11-15powerpc+of: Add of node/property notification chain for adds and removesNathan Fontenot1-3/+3
2012-09-05powerpc: Remove all includes of <asm/abs_addr.h>Michael Ellerman1-0/+1
2012-09-05powerpc/pseries: Remove uses of abs_to_virt() and virt_to_abs()Michael Ellerman1-6/+5
2012-07-25Merge tag 'dt-for-3.6' of git://sources.calxeda.com/kernel/linuxLinus Torvalds1-1/+1
2012-07-06devicetree: add helper inline for retrieving a node's full nameGrant Likely1-1/+1
2012-07-03powerpc/pseries: Disable interrupts around IOMMU percpu data accessesAnton Blanchard1-0/+6
2012-07-03powerpc/pseries/iommu: remove default window before attempting DDW manipulationNishanth Aravamudan1-15/+92
2012-06-29powerpc/pseries: Fix software invalidate TCEMichael Neuling1-2/+2
2012-03-28powerpc/eeh: Remove eeh information from pci_dnGavin Shan1-16/+13
2011-11-25powerpc/powernv: Add TCE SW invalidation supportBenjamin Herrenschmidt1-3/+3
2011-11-25powerpc/pseries: Software invalidatation of TCEsMilton Miller1-5/+56
2011-11-07Merge branch 'modsplit-Oct31_2011' of git://git.kernel.org/pub/scm/linux/kern...Linus Torvalds1-0/+1
2011-11-01powerpc: Fix up implicit sched.h usersPaul Gortmaker1-0/+1
2011-09-20pseries/iommu: Add missing kfreeJulia Lawall1-2/+5
2011-09-20powerpc: Use the newly added get_required_mask dma_map_ops hookMilton Miller1-1/+1
2011-09-01powerpc: Override dma_get_required_mask by platform hook and opsMilton Miller1-0/+27
2011-05-19powerpc/pseries/iommu: Cleanup ddw namingMilton Miller1-23/+19
2011-05-19powerpc/pseries/iommu: Find windows after kexec during bootMilton Miller1-28/+24
2011-05-19powerpc/pseries/iommu: Remove ddw property when destroying windowMilton Miller1-2/+10
2011-05-19powerpc/pseries/iommu: Add additional checks when changing iommu maskMilton Miller1-4/+11